Rated vintages

  • 201187 pts

    Occhio a Vento, which means “eye to the wind,” is an affordable, easy-drinking Vermentino that shows very crisp aromas of cut grass, kiwi, citrus, green apple and peach. There's a nice touch of mineral dryness on the finish.

  • 200987 pts

    Here's a crisp, satisfying Tuscan white at a great low price. Occhio a Vento offers grassy notes of dried hay or garden herb backed by citrus, melon and Golden Delicious apple.

  • 200787 pts

    Rocca delle Macìe produces a rich and luminous Vermentino with fruit-forward notes of peach and apricot backed by honey and a touch of almond (10% of the wine is aged in oak). The consistency is silky and smooth yet there is enough body here to stand up to white meat and pork.
